Импортируемый файл не соответствует формату ожидаемых данных
Обновлено: 01.07.2024
Добрый день! Да, в данном случае лучше уточнить в налоговой инспекции.
Здравствуйте. На мой адрес пришло письмо: " Поступили сведения о ходе камеральной налоговой проверки декларации № 31124911459. "
"Приложенные документы отклонены налоговым органом. Причины отказа:
- Ошибка в последовательности предоставлении сведений
- Структура имени файла не соответствует требованиям формата
- Структура имени файла не соответствует требованиям формата
- "
Но нигде не сказано, какая должна быт последовательность и формат файлов. И где получить эту информацию, непонятно.
могли бы вы пояснить этот вопрос?
Я поменяла последовательность документов через корректировку.
но это одна и та же декларация. Подскажите, какая декларация теперь активна и будет принята в работу налоговым органом?
- Ошибка в последовательности предоставлении сведений
- Структура имени файла не соответствует требованиям формата
- Структура имени файла не соответствует требованиям формата
- "
- Ошибка в последовательности предоставлении сведений
- Структура имени файла не соответствует требованиям формата
- Структура имени файла не соответствует требованиям формата
- "
1. Какая должна быть последовательность и формат файлов?
2. где получить эту информацию о 1-ом вопросе?
могли бы вы пояснить этот вопрос?
- Ошибка в последовательности предоставлении сведений
- Структура имени файла не соответствует требованиям формата
- Структура имени файла не соответствует требованиям формата
- "
1. Какая должна быть последовательность и формат файлов?
2. где получить эту информацию о 1-ом вопросе?
могли бы вы пояснить этот вопрос?
Подтверждающие документы (сканы документов формата .jpg, .jpg, .tif, .tiff, .jpg, .pdf) направляются в любой последовательности.
Уведомление об отказе в приеме подтверждающих документов к налоговой декларации по форме 3-НДФЛ сформировано некорректно.
Добрый день. На Ваше обращение от 22.04.2019 инспекция действительно ошибочно вложила и отправила пустой лист. 22 мая Вам повторно отправлен ответ. Инспекции дано поручение ответить на Ваши новые обращения в максимально короткие сроки.
Дополнительно сообщаем, что по Вашему заявлению принято решение о возврате денежных средств. Денежные средства будут Вам перечислены в ближайшее время.
По вопросу связанному с трудностями дозвониться до Инспекции сообщаем, что инспекции сделано замечание и дано поручение обеспечить качественное телефонное информирование.
Кроме обновления конфигурации БГУ 2.0, также требуется обновить форматы обмена с УФК. В информации к версии 2.0.51.5 видим:
- В поставку включены настройки обмена с органами Казначейства России, версия альбома 23 (файл OFKalbom230.defx).
Либо обновить только форматы обмена. В настройка обмена видим, что на данный момент версия формата 170101,а нам потребуется 170701:
Для обновления переходим в настройки обмена данными с казначейскими системами и учреждениями банка, выбираем слева во вкладке Настройки правил обмена ваш обмен с УФК, в правом верхнем углу кликаем кнопку "Загрузить форматы". Дальше нужно указать в каталоге шаблонов обновления конфигурации,в последнем релизе, папку Дополнения к конфигурации\Настройки форматов обмена с органами казначейства и кредитными организациями. В ней находится файл OFKalbom230.defx. Чтобы этот файл появился, нужно скачать обновление и установить в каталог шаблонов. Если не знаете где он находится можете попробовать найти файл OFKalbom230.defx через поиск Windows. Далее все имеющиеся форматы обмена обновятся и обмен 1С с СУФД заработает.
Нет возможности отменить/удалить/представить формуляр «Запрос на перевод в статус «Подлежит замене». Запрос в статусе «Согласовано».
«Согласовано» - конечный статус для формуляра «Запрос на перевод». Отмена/удаление Запроса со статуса «Согласовано», так же как и его представление не предусмотрены. Подробнее в статье
Нет возможности выбрать группировочные коды в ф.о. 0503169
При выборе типа КБК «Классификация доходов бюджета» на выбор доступны только детализированные записи (запись, которая не является группировочной для другой записи в справочнике) из справочника «Коды доходов бюджета». Требование УБУиО ФК.
Ф.о. 0503761 отсутствует в комплекте годовой отчетности
Форма 0503761 исключена из комплектов отчетности на 01.01.2020 в соответствие с Приказом 11н. По всем вопросам просьба обращаться в УБУиО
В отчете 0503127 в разделе 2 «Расходы бюджета» графы 6-8 не доступны для заполнения
При заполнении отчетной формы 0503127 в разделе 2 «Расходы бюджета» графы 6-8 не доступны для заполнения, если КВР имеет значение 000 или ZZ0, кроме значений 290, 310, 320, 330, 340, 530, подробнее
Нет кнопки «Удалить» у отчета.
Отчет, который был представлен в вышестоящую организацию, нельзя удалить.
При заполнении ф. 0503125, графы 9 «Код корреспондирующего счета бюджетного учета» выходит ошибка «Данные не найдены»
Сначала необходимо заполнить графы: 7 «Сумма по дебету» или 8 «Сумма по кредиту», после этого 9 графа будет доступна
Не удается загрузить текстовую часть пояснительной записки
1. Создать новый отчет по ф. 0503160/0503760 (пояснительная записка) .
2. Перейти на вкладку «Вложения».
3. Нажать кнопку «Добавить вложение».
4. Выбрать текстовый файл с пояснительной запиской, либо архив с этим файлом, сохранить и закрыть отчет.
Не найден лицевой счет в отчетах
Код счета необходимо внести вручную в соответствующем поле формы
Организация просит вернуть отчет со статуса «Отменен».
Способ 1: в списковой форме документов выбрать отчет, затем на панели инструментов нажать на кнопку «Создать копию».
Способ 2: в списковой форме документов выбрать отчет, затем на панели инструментов нажать на кнопку «Экспорт» и выбрать формат zip(txt). Затем импортировать этот файл
Нет кнопки «Отмена форм отчетности» для отчета в статусе «Принят» или «Принят условно».
Отмена принятых отчетов доступна только на уровне пользователя отчетности
- FWIW Я получил это на листе Excel, когда пытался открыть его, я использовал текущий ACE и предлагаемые расширенные свойства. Когда я вручную открыл файл, вверху было это приглашение для включения редактирования, мне нужно разобраться, как автоматически перевернуть этот бит, но если вы получаете это, вам может просто нужно открыть файл, а затем включить редактирование . Я могу посмотреть, смогу ли я открыть файл только для чтения, я видел кое-что очень далеко в этой ветке об этом.
Использование следующей строки подключения, похоже, решает большинство проблем.
Спасибо за этот код :) Я очень ценю это. Работает на меня.
Итак, если у вас есть различная версия файла Excel, получите имя файла, если его расширение .xlsx, использовать этот:
и если это .xls, используйте:
- 5 FYI: это вызовет исключение OleDbException, если вы попытаетесь открыть файл на ПК, на котором нет Jet На нем установил OleDb.
- @Trex, вы уверены, что ваша последняя строка кода верна? Можешь еще раз перепроверить в каком-нибудь редакторе?
(У меня слишком низкая репутация, чтобы комментировать, но это комментарий к записи JoshCaba, использующей Ace-engine вместо Jet для Excel 2007)
Это также применимо к Excel 2010.
Просто добавь мой случай. Мой файл xls был создан функцией экспорта данных с веб-сайта, расширение файла - xls, его можно нормально открыть в MS Excel 2003. Но и Microsoft.Jet.OLEDB.4.0, и Microsoft.ACE.OLEDB.12.0 получили отметку " Внешняя таблица не соответствует "исключению ожидаемого формата".
У меня такая же проблема. которые разрешены с помощью следующих шагов:
1.) Щелкните Файл
3.) Щелкните раскрывающийся список (Сохранить как тип).
4.) Выберите книгу Excel 97-2003.
- 1 Бу! Возврат к устаревшему формату файла даже не должен рассматриваться. На момент ответа формату 97-2003 было 16 лет и он устарел на 12 лет. Я мог понять несколько лет, но устаревание более чем на десять лет не должно говорить профессиональному разработчику о том, что формат файла должен быть старше.
У меня была такая же проблема (с использованием ACE.OLEDB), и для меня ее решила эта ссылка:
Суть в том, что установка нескольких офисных версий и различных офисных SDK, сборок и т. Д. Привела к тому, что в реестре ссылка ACEOleDB.dll указывала на папку OFFICE12 вместо OFFICE14 в
C: \ Program Files \ Common Files \ Microsoft Shared \ OFFICE14 \ ACEOLEDB.DLL
Кроме того, вы можете изменить раздел реестра, изменив путь к dll в соответствии с вашей версией Access.
Access 2007 должен использовать OFFICE12, Access 2010 - OFFICE14 и Access 2013 - OFFICE15.
(ОС: 64-разрядная, офисная: 64-разрядная) или (ОС: 32-разрядная, офисная: 32-разрядная)
Ключ: HKCR \ CLSID \ InprocServer32 \
Имя значения: (по умолчанию)
Данные значения: C: \ Program Files \ Common Files \ Microsoft Shared \ OFFICE14 \ ACEOLEDB.DLL
(ОС: 64-битная, Офисная: 32-битная)
Ключ: HKCR \ Wow6432Node \ CLSID \ InprocServer32 \
Имя значения: (по умолчанию)
Данные значения: C: \ Program Files (x86) \ Common Files \ Microsoft Shared \ OFFICE14 \ ACEOLEDB.DLL
Я также видел эту ошибку при попытке использовать сложные формулы INDIRECT () на листе, который импортируется. Я заметил это, потому что это была единственная разница между двумя книгами, одна из которых импортировала, а другая - нет. Оба были файлами 2007+ .XLSX, и был установлен движок 12.0.
Я подтвердил, что это проблема:
- Создание копии файла (проблема все еще была, так что не было никакой разницы в сохранении как)
- Выбор всех ячеек на листе с помощью косвенных формул
- Вставка только как значения
и ошибка исчезла.
У меня возникали ошибки при чтении книги XLSX третьей стороной и Oledb. Проблема заключается в скрытом листе, который вызывает ошибку. Отображение рабочего листа позволило импортировать книгу.
Если файл доступен только для чтения, просто удалите его, и он снова заработает.
Заглянул в ту же проблему и нашел эту ветку. Ни одно из приведенных выше предложений не помогло, за исключением комментария @ Smith к принятому ответу 17 апреля 2013 года.
Предыстория моей проблемы достаточно близка к проблеме @ zhiyazw - в основном я пытаюсь установить экспортированный файл Excel (в моем случае SSRS) в качестве источника данных в пакете dtsx. Все, что я сделал, после некоторой возни с этим, переименовал рабочий лист. Это не обязательно должно быть в нижнем регистре, как предложил @Smith.
Я предполагаю, что ACE OLEDB ожидает, что файл Excel будет следовать определенной структуре XML, но каким-то образом службы Reporting Services не знают об этом.
Этот адрес файла Excel может иметь неправильное расширение. Вы можете изменить расширение с xls на xlsx или наоборот и повторить попытку.
файл может быть заблокирован другим процессом, вам нужно скопировать его, а затем загрузить, как говорится в этом после
Рекомендуется сохранить как Excel 2003
Если у вас все еще есть эта проблема, проверьте свои разрешения, я пробовал многие из этих предложений, и моя конкретная проблема заключалась в том, что файл, который я хотел обработать, находился под контролем источника, а поток не имел разрешений, мне пришлось изменить все разрешения для папки и он начал работать (я обрабатывал там много файлов) . Он также соответствует многим предложениям, например, изменить имя файла или проверить, не заблокирован ли файл другим процессом.
Надеюсь, это вам поможет.
Вместо OleDb вы можете использовать Excel Interop и открывать лист только для чтения.
- 5 Взаимодействие с Excel не рекомендуется для работы с Excel. Это может вызвать множество проблем, поэтому не рекомендуется.
- Хотя это старый пост, я согласен с MaxOvrdrv, использование взаимодействия - не лучшая идея, и его следует избегать, хотя бы по той причине, что для этого требуется полная установка Excel на сервере.
- Вы не должны этого делать.
Ace поддерживает все предыдущие версии Office
Этот код работает хорошо!
- 1 Это не так. Проблема все еще может возникнуть, я еще не выяснил, почему, поскольку все мои файлы из Excel 2007, и некоторые из них работают, некоторые - нет.
- У вас есть источник для этого утверждения? Сам не знаю, просто интересно. :-)
Это может произойти, если книга защищена паролем. Есть несколько обходных путей для снятия этой защиты, но большинство примеров, которые вы найдете в Интернете, устарели. В любом случае, простое решение - снять защиту книги вручную, в противном случае используйте что-то вроде OpenXML для программного удаления защиты.
Моя область действия состоит из загрузки шаблона и проверки шаблона, когда он заполнен данными Итак,
1) Загрузите файл шаблона (.xlsx) со строкой заголовка. файл создается с использованием openxml и он работает отлично.
2) Загрузите тот же файл без каких-либо изменений из загруженного состояния. Это приведет к ошибке подключения и отказу (соединение OLEDB используется для чтения листа Excel).
Здесь, если данные заполнены, программа работает как положено.
Любой, у кого есть идея, что проблема связана с файлом, в котором мы ее создаем. xml format, если мы откроем его и просто сохраним, преобразуем его в формат Excel, и он работает хорошо.
Есть идеи загрузить Excel с предпочитаемым типом файла?
- Вы не должны задавать вопросы в своих ответах, если вам нужны ответы на ваш вопрос, задавайте их при необходимости отдельно.
Работая с некоторым более старым кодом, я обнаружил то же общее исключение. Очень сложно отследить проблему, поэтому я подумал, что добавлю сюда, если это поможет кому-то другому.
В моем случае в другом месте проекта был код, открывающий StreamReader в файле Excel. перед OleDbConnection попытался открыть файл (это было сделано в базовом классе).
Итак, в основном мне просто нужно было сначала позвонить в объект StreamReader, а затем я смог успешно открыть соединение OleDb. Это не имело ничего общего ни с самим файлом Excel, ни со строкой OleDbConnection (которую я, естественно, сначала искал).
Ошибка «Формат файла и расширение не соответствует» появляется, когда пользователь пытается открыть определенные файлы в Excel. Даже если пользователь нажмет на «Да», чтобы открыть его, вся ранее сохраненная информация об этом файле исчезнет.
Что вызывает ошибку «Формат файла и расширение не совпадают»?
Способ 1: изменение расширения вручную
Несколько затронутых пользователей, которые также сталкивались с этой проблемой, сообщили, что им удалось решить проблему, вручную изменив расширение (с помощью переименования) на различные популярные форматы Excel, пока они не нашли правильный.
Вот краткое руководство о том, как это сделать:
Если ни один из вышеуказанных форматов не работает или вы ищете другое решение проблемы, перейдите к следующему способу ниже.
Способ 2: разблокировка файла (если применимо)
Оказывается, ошибка «Формат файла и расширение не совпадает» также может возникать из-за того, что она заблокирована на уровне свойств. Это типичный случай, когда файлы загружаются через Интернет или принимаются в виде вложений электронной почты в качестве опции безопасности.
Вот краткое руководство по разблокировке файлов Excel, которые вызывают ошибки «Формат файла и расширение не совпадают» при запуске:
- Перейдите к месту, где хранится файл Excel, и щелкните по нему правой кнопкой мыши. Затем нажмите «Свойства» в появившемся контекстном меню.Свойства файла Excel
- Как только вы окажетесь в меню «Свойства», выберите вкладку «Общие» в горизонтальном меню вверху, затем прокрутите вниз до раздела «Безопасность» и просто нажмите кнопку «Разблокировать».Разблокировка файла
- Как только файл будет разблокирован, запустите его снова (перезапуск не требуется) и посмотрите, решена ли проблема.
Если ошибка «Формат файла и расширение не совпадает» все еще появляется, перейдите к следующему потенциальному исправлению ниже.
Способ 3: открытие файла сторонним аналогом
Несколько затронутых пользователей, которые также сталкивались с этой проблемой, подтвердили, что наконец смогли открыть файл Excel и редактировать, не обнаружив ошибки «Формат файла и расширение не совпадают», установив бесплатный эквивалент Excel и используя его, чтобы открыть проблемный файл.
Как оказалось, эта операция может в конечном итоге избежать поврежденных экземпляров, которые в конечном итоге делают файл недоступным для открытия. И если вы решите использовать OpenOffice, он, как известно, намного лучше удаляет поврежденные вложения из файлов Excel при переносе их в формат .ODS.
Вот что вам нужно сделать, чтобы открыть файл в стороннем эквиваленте:
Если ошибка «Формат файла и расширение не соответствует» все еще появляется, или вы ищете другое исправление, не требующее установки других сторонних компонентов, перейдите к следующему способу ниже.
Способ 4: отключение защищенного просмотра
Как выясняется, ошибка «Формат файла и расширение не совпадает» часто возникает из-за того, что довольно новый параметр безопасности (защищенное представление) не позволяет приложению Excel открывать определенные файлы, полученные с помощью вложений электронной почты.
Если этот сценарий применим, вы можете обойти этот параметр безопасности, открыв меню настроек Excel и полностью отключив функцию защищенного просмотра. Несколько затронутых пользователей, которые также были затронуты этой проблемой, подтвердили, что проблема была полностью решена.
Вот краткое руководство о том, как отключить защищенный просмотр в настройках Excel:
Примечание. Приведенные ниже шаги должны работать для каждой последней версии Excel (2010 и выше).
- Откройте Excel, а затем нажмите «Файл» на ленточной панели в верхней части экрана. Затем из меню «Файл» перейдите в «Параметры» в нижней части вертикального меню на левой боковой панели.
- После того, как вы окажетесь в меню параметров Excel, выберите вкладку Центр управления безопасностью в левой части панели.
- Как только вам удастся попасть в меню Центра управления безопасностью, перейдите на правую панель и нажмите Настройки центра управления безопасностью.
- В меню Центра управления безопасностью выберите Защищенные виды на левой панели. Затем переключите внимание на правую панель и снимите все флажки, связанные с каждым условием защищенного просмотра. После этого нажмите кнопку ОК, чтобы сохранить изменения.
- Как только вам удастся применить изменения, перезапустите приложение Excel и откройте окно презентации, которое ранее вызывало ошибку «Формат файла и расширение не совпадают».
Отключение защищенных представлений
Если ошибка формата и расширения файла не совпадает, перейдите к следующему способу ниже.
Но прежде чем сделать это, имейте в виду, что этот путь может сделать вашу систему уязвимой для эксплойтов в будущем. Но в случае, если затронутый компьютер является частью сети организации, это никоим образом не должно повлиять на вас.
- Нажмите клавишу Windows + R, чтобы открыть диалоговое окно «Выполнить». Как только вы окажетесь внутри поля «Выполнить», введите «regedit» и нажмите Enter, чтобы открыть редактор реестра. Когда вас попросит UAC (Контроль учетных записей), нажмите Да, чтобы предоставить административные привилегии.Regedit Command
- Как только вы окажетесь внутри утилиты редактора реестра, используйте правую панель, чтобы перейти к следующему местоположению: HKEY_CURRENT_USER Software Microsoft Office * X * Excel Security
Читайте также: